Our Community Art Therapy Programs are offered as small group art therapy sessions modeled after our philosophy that art making is central to the healing process. Programs utilize creative art therapy techniques in group settings to focus on specific concerns and various approaches to art using painting, drawing, collage, sculpture, and more. Our credentialed art therapists are especially equipped to work with emotional, cognitive, or physical limitations and are fully adaptable to the needs of our artists.

We believe everyone can benefit from participating in art therapy, which is why all of our Community Art Therapy Programs are open to everyone, no referral needed. All our art therapy group programs are restricted to individuals aged 18 and older, unless otherwise noted.

Accessibility Statement:

At Art Therapy Studio, we are committed to providing accessibility and inclusivity to all individuals, including those with disabilities. We value diversity and are dedicated to ensuring that all individuals can fully participate in and enjoy our programs and services. Your comfort and accessibility are important to us, and we welcome any feedback or suggestions on how we can further improve accessibility. Below, you will find information regarding the accessibility features of our studio:

Location: Art Therapy Studio is situated on the first floor of the Fairhill Partner’s Building, which is a multi-use office building converted from an old hospital. Our address is 12200 Fairhill Road, C155, Cleveland, OH 44120.

Entrance:

The main entrance doors are equipped with automatic openers for ease of access.
There is a handicapped accessible bathroom with door assistance located near the main entrance for your convenience.
Additionally, an accessible unisex bathroom with grab bars is available near the Studio on the first floor.

Access to Programs on the Third Floor:

Some of our programs take place on the third floor of the Fairhill Partner’s Building.
An elevator is provided for accessibility to the third floor.
On the third floor, you will find another accessible unisex bathroom located near the Studio.

Double Doors for Convenience:

The main entrance doors are double doors, allowing individuals to remain indoors while waiting for transportation or assistance.
